The above novelty clocks are made from three quarter to one inch thick wood, either hard or softwood. They stand between eight and a half and nine inches tall depending on the thickness of the wood. The finish is Danish oil followed by wax to retain the natural grain of the wood. One of the pine clocks was stained using a cherry red water based dye before finishing with the oil and the wax.
